我想在 Java 中调用 JButton doClick() 方法,用以模拟点击操作
我们首先设置一个 JButton
JButton btn = new JButton("DemoButton");现在,附加操作侦听器
btn.addActionListener(new ClickListener());
如果您有一个附加到按钮上的 ActionListener,则在您调用方法 doClick() 时,该侦听器将触发
btn.doClick();
以下是一个调用 JButton doClick() 方法来模拟点击操作的示例
示例
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
import javax.swing.JButton;
import javax.swing.JOptionPane;
public class SwingDemo {
public static void main(final String args[]) {
JButton btn = new JButton("DemoButton");
btn.addActionListener(new ClickListener());
JOptionPane.showMessageDialog(null, btn);
btn.doClick();
}
}
class ClickListener implements ActionListener {
public void actionPerformed(ActionEvent e) {
System.out.println("Clicked!");
}
}输出

单击上方的“DemoButton”时,将显示以下输出

广告
数据结构
网络
RDBMS
操作系统
Java
iOS
HTML
CSS
Android
Python
C 编程
C++
C#
MongoDB
MySQL
Javascript
PHP